音频api兼容模式是什么意思
浏览量:4990
时间:2024-01-02 07:59:44
作者:采采
随着移动设备的普及和互联网的发展,音频在网页中的应用越来越广泛。然而,不同的浏览器对音频格式的支持存在差异,这给开发者带来了一定的困扰。为了解决这个问题,浏览器引入了音频API兼容模式。
音频API兼容模式是指浏览器提供一种机制,可以使不支持某种音频格式的浏览器,在兼容模式下能够正常播放该音频。具体来说,它通过软件解码或媒体播放器插件来实现对不支持的音频格式的解码和播放。
使用音频API兼容模式可以带来许多好处。首先,它可以确保在不同浏览器上的音频播放效果一致,提升用户体验。其次,它可以减少开发者的工作量,因为不需要为不同的浏览器编写不同的代码处理音频格式兼容性问题。
在使用音频API兼容模式时,开发者需要注意以下几点:
1. 选择合适的兼容模式:根据不同的浏览器和平台,选择适用的兼容模式。例如,可以使用Flash插件或HTML5媒体元素来播放不支持的音频格式。
2. 测试兼容性:在开发过程中,要进行充分的测试,确保音频在各种浏览器和设备上都能正常播放。可以使用各种免费的在线工具或模拟器来进行测试。
3. 优化性能:由于兼容模式可能会增加额外的解码和处理工作,可能会影响音频的加载和播放速度。因此,开发者需要注意优化音频的大小和压缩方式,以提升性能。
4. 提供备选方案:除了使用兼容模式外,还可以提供备选的音频格式,以便在不支持兼容模式的浏览器中进行回退。这样可以确保所有用户都能正常访问和播放音频。
总结一下,音频API兼容模式是解决不同浏览器音频格式兼容性问题的一种机制。开发者可以通过选择合适的兼容模式、测试兼容性、优化性能和提供备选方案来更好地利用音频API兼容模式,提升用户体验。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。
上一篇
信息流在哪里学
下一篇
华为的游戏变声器在哪设置